New website showcases Loughborough’s Centre for AI in Education
Loughborough University's Centre for AI in Education (CAIED) has launched a new website, creating a dedicated hub for its work to support the responsible and effective use of artificial intelligence across education.
Loughborough research inspires Edinburgh Fringe hit as critics hail 'The BBC's First Homosexual'
A stage play inspired by research from Loughborough University has become one of this year's critical successes at the Edinburgh Fringe, earning an unbroken run of four and five-star reviews from theatre critics.
